Global Education Projects Sponsored By You or That You're Involved In:
Development and implementation of an undergraduate level academic and co-curricular program focused on global citizenship; Oversight of academic support center for foreign language and culture studies; this center supports cross-campus real time course sharing and collaborative language classes linking our students learning a foreign language (e.g., Spanish) with students in Spain studying English.

About Me:
I am by training a developmental and cognitive psychologist; I have worked in academics as a faculty member and now as an administrator. I am the parent of one child who is a college sophomore and one who is a high school junior.

I am particularly interested in resources and programs that are innovative in educating our youth and young adults for embracing, contributing to and flourishing in what seems to be an increasingly global society. New models of "study abroad" that help students learn more in depth about other cultures, societies, ethnicities, forms of governance, models of conflict resolution, approaches to social justice, etc. also interest me - including "internationalizing" the curriculum and individual courses offered at our universities as well as deeper learning opportunities for our students outside of our borders.
